General Description:
As a General Maintenance Technician, you will gain hands-on experience in one of Just Tires centers by utilizing mechanical aptitude to diagnose technical issues while delivering outstanding service. You will work with brakes, alignments, and continually learn in the rapidly changing automotive industry. We invest in your success as you invest in ours; apply today.
- Perform line technician services, routine inspections/maintenance, system diagnostics, and problem-solving; demonstrate excellent guest service with clear communication and feedback about guest vehicles.
- Provide guidance and mentoring to junior automotive technicians including brake repairs, fluid exchanges/flushes, preventative maintenance, wheel alignments, and tire installation.
- Document all work performed on the repair order.
- Report any safety issues immediately to management.
- Promote teamwork to deliver timely and accurate guest care during all operating hours.
- Maintain strict adherence to company policy on vehicle care and operation.
- Perform a variety of manual tasks for extended periods, including lifting and handling tires and wheels, standing, bending, and squatting.
- Minimum 1 year of automotive experience including brake repairs, fluid flushes, and preventative maintenance.
